The importance of quality sleep
Sleep is more than just a period of rest. It’s a crucial process during which the body and mind undergo repair and rejuvenation. Adequate restful sleep supports cognitive function, emotional well-being, and physical health. Conversely, chronic sleep deprivation has been linked to a range of health issues, including weakened immunity, weight gain, and increased risk of chronic conditions such as diabetes and heart disease. Prioritizing sleep is, therefore, essential for overall wellness.

Frequently asked questions about natural sleep aids
How does melatonin work to promote more restful sleep?
Melatonin is a hormone produced by the pineal gland in the brain that helps regulate the body’s circadian rhythm, essentially acting as a signal for sleep. Supplementing with melatonin can be beneficial for individuals with disrupted sleep patterns, such as those experiencing jet lag or shift work sleep disorders.
Can magnesium supplements help reduce anxiety and promote better sleep?
Magnesium plays a crucial role in calming the nervous system and has been shown to help reduce symptoms of anxiety, which can, in turn, improve sleep quality. Supplementing with magnesium may promote relaxation and make it easier to fall asleep.
Is it safe to take natural sleep aids every night?
While natural sleep aids like melatonin, magnesium, and herbal supplements are generally considered safe for short-term use, it’s important to use them responsibly. Long-term reliance on any sleep aid is not recommended without consulting a healthcare provider, as underlying issues affecting sleep should be addressed.
Are there any side effects associated with natural sleep aids?
Some individuals may experience side effects from natural sleep aids. For example, melatonin can cause headaches, dizziness, or daytime drowsiness in some people. Magnesium supplements may lead to gastrointestinal discomfort if taken in excessive amounts. It’s advisable to start with the lowest effective dose and consult with a healthcare provider if you have concerns.
Can I combine different natural sleep aids?
Combining natural sleep aids should be approached with caution. While some supplements may work synergistically, others could interact and cause adverse effects. It’s best to consult with a healthcare professional before combining supplements to ensure safety and efficacy.
How long does it take for natural sleep aids to produce restful sleep?
The onset of effects can vary depending on the supplement. For instance, melatonin typically begins to work within an hour of ingestion, while herbal supplements like valerian root may require consistent use over several days to weeks to observe noticeable improvements in sleep quality. Individual responses can vary.
Are natural sleep aids suitable for everyone?
While many people can benefit from natural sleep aids, they may not be appropriate for everyone. Individuals who are pregnant, breastfeeding, or have underlying health conditions should consult with a healthcare provider before using any supplements. Additionally, some supplements may interact with medications, so it’s important to discuss their use with a healthcare professional.
